NBA Cup Quarterfinals: Spurs Triumph Over Lakers, Thunder Dominate Suns

The NBA Cup quarterfinals showcased some intense matchups, with the San Antonio Spurs pulling off an impressive victory against the Los Angeles Lakers, while the Oklahoma City Thunder decisively dismantled the Phoenix Suns. This pivotal round of the tournament not only entertained fans but set the stage for intriguing playoff possibilities.

Key Moments and Performance Breakdown

In the first game, the Spurs demonstrated a solid defensive strategy that stifled the Lakers’ offensive flow. Key players stepped up, with crucial three-pointers and fast-break opportunities keeping the momentum in San Antonio’s favor. The turning point came during the third quarter when the Spurs launched a 15-0 run, leaving the Lakers scrambling to catch up.

Meanwhile, the Thunder blew out the Suns in a game marked by offensive efficiency. Oklahoma City’s relentless pace and sharp shooting created an insurmountable lead, with the highlight being a series of dynamic dunks that energized the crowd and stamped their authority on the game. A late surge from Phoenix fell short as the Thunder maintained control throughout.
